A long duration of high-repetition high-duty discharge was successfull
y obtained up to 60 s in a small research toroidal device, current sus
taining tokamak in Nagoya University (CSTN-III), by employing a compac
t pulse width modulation (PWM) invertor power supply. Slow variations
of plasma parameters over the whole duration have been observed. The d
evice has a useful potential for studying a long pulse discharge behav
iour which is one of the critical issues for long or steady-state oper
ation of magnetically confined fusion reactors.
